Nigeria grapples with school abductions
Reports and analysis of the day's political, economic and sports news from across Africa.
We reflect on the spate of mass kidnappings that has hit Nigeria, as the country marks seven years since the abduction from Chibok.
At least 20 children have died after they became trapped in a fire at a school in Niger's capital, Niamey.
And why a row has erupted in The Gambia over a memo from the government declaring that all female civil servants should leave work at 14:00 from Monday to Thursday during the Muslim holy month of Ramadan.
